## Service Accounts: Telemetry Compression

The Packmoor service account is used exclusively by the telemetry compressor, which batches and zstd-compresses payloads from edge agents before forwarding them to the Coldreach store. The account has write-only access to the ingest topic and cannot read stored telemetry. Keys are rotated quarterly, and the previous key remains valid for a 48-hour overlap window. For audit purposes, the currently active key for the Packmoor account is listed below.

API key for kafof-tafof: vxb23-buZrupZO6NubHIWdkRnXUV5

Ticket: Missed pick-up — notarised deed. The Bramleigh Title deed was not collected from the Vexford notary office during the morning window. Receiving must hold the secure pouch unopened and confirm the replacement Quillan courier on arrival. Before releasing the deed, give the courier the confidential hand-over instruction stated directly below.

handover note for yagep-tagef: the fenok sorwyn courier leaves the fraok sileth sorax ledger at gate 2873 under passcode 476683

Ticket: Config drift — GiftNote receipt mailer

For the weekly sync: the donation-receipt mailer (GiftNote) in prod has drifted from what's in the repo. Someone hand-edited retry counts and the send window during the year-end rush and never backported the change. Result: staging sends receipts immediately while prod batches them hourly, which confused QA last week. Proposal: adopt the prod values as canonical, commit them, and re-enable the drift alarm. For reference, the current live values on prod are listed below.

config for baduf-yajep:
[druax]
host = druax.qorvelsys.corp
user = druax_svc
database = druax_prod

## Authentication

The Scrapwarden sweeper runs against the Holloway resource registry every six hours. On-call: if a sweep stalls, check token validity first — expired credentials cause silent no-ops, not errors. Tokens are scoped to delete-orphaned only; no write access elsewhere. Manual sweeps require the same credential. Rotate after any manual use from a laptop. Current sweeper key follows.

service key, tafof-bageg: kto7_3d2pBYI